Quotes from Zen Mind, Beginner's Mind

ZEN MIND , THE BEGINNER’S MIND | SHUNRYU SUZUKI


Zen Mind, Beginner’s Mind has become one of the best spiritual classics and much recommended as the best book to read on Zen.

Here is a list of some of the best lines from the book:

# BEGINNER’S MIND "In the beginner's mind
there are many possibilities, hut in the expert's
there are few."


# In the beginner's mind there is no thought, "I have attained
something." All self-centered thoughts limit our vast
mind. When we have no thought of achievement, no thought
of self, we are true beginners. Then we can really learn something. The beginner's mind is the mind of compassion. When our mind is compassionate, it is boundless.


# Doing something is expressing our own nature. We do not
exist for the sake of something else. We exist for the sake
of ourselves. This is the fundamental teaching expressed in
the forms we observe.


# When you do things in the right way, at
the right time, everything else will be organized. You are the "boss." When the boss is sleeping, everyone is sleeping.
When the boss does something right, everyone will do
everything right, and at the right time. That is the secret of
Buddhism.


# It is the same
with taking care of your everyday life. Even though you try
to put people under some control, it is impossible. You
cannot do it. The best way to control people is to encourage
them to be mischievous. Then they will be in control in its
wider sense. To give your sheep or cow a large, spacious
meadow is the way to control him. So it is with people:
first let them do what they want, and watch them. This is
the best policy. To ignore them is not good; that is the worst
policy. The second worst is trying to control them. The
best one is to watch them, just to watch them, without
trying to control them.


 #”Perfect freedom is not found without some rules.
People, especially young people, think that freedom is to
do just what they want. But it is absolutely necessary for us to have some rules ,this does not mean always to be under control. As long as you have rules, you have a chance for freedom. To try to obtain freedom without being aware of the rules means nothing.”


 #As long as you think, "I am doing this," or "I have
to do this," or "I must attain something special," you are
actually not doing anything. When you give up, when you no
longer want something, or when you do not try to do anything
special, then you do something. When there is no gaining
idea in what you do, then you do something


#When you do something, you
should burn yourself completely, like a good
bonfire, leaving no trace of yourself!!!


#"People who know the state of
emptiness will always be able to dissolve their
problems by constancy."


#"To realize
pure mind in your delusion is practice, If you try to
expel the delusion it will only persist the more. Just say,
'Oh, this is just delusion,' and do not be bothered by it."

And at the end……

“If my words are not good
enough, I'll hit you! Then you will understand what I mean.

And if you do not understand me just now, someday you will.”
